Welcome to Platinum Surgery Center

We have 6 OR rooms and 1 Treatment room. We perform outpatient surgical procedures in General, Gastro, Anesthesiology, ENT, Pedi Dentistry, Ophthalmology, Oral, OB/GYN. Position requires weekdays only -- no holidays, weekends, or call. Some early mornings and later evenings may be required; schedule subject to change based on surgical schedule and flow of the day.

The PACU Registered Nurse provides continuity and quality nursing care for all patients, with continual evaluation of the patient's condition, providing patient safety, comfort, and privacy at all times. May assist the physicians in the procedure rooms with various tasks, conscious sedation, and utilizing sterile techniques as deemed appropriate. Will provide total comprehensive patient care to patients emerging from general anesthesia and/or sedation; ass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ation of the patient and family in preparation for discharge

Qualifications

  • Graduate of an accredited RN School of Nursing
  • Active RN license in the state
  • BLS and ACLS Required, PALS if required by the center
  • 2 years experience in PACU or Critical Care
  • Ability to make decisions based on nursing judgment
  • Able to prioritize and organize workload to meet the needs of patients and the unit
  • Strong communication skills, verbal and written

Harlingen sits in the heart of the Rio Grande Valley, offering a warm South Texas climate and easy access to Gulf Coast beaches like South Padre Island. This mid-sized border-region city blends affordable suburban living with a growing healthcare sector, making it a practical landing spot for traveling nurses seeking year-round sunshine and a bilingual, bicultural community.
